/*
 * Function receives messages from the daemon.
 */
static void
receive_request_from_vswitchd(void)
{
	int j = 0;
	uint16_t dq_pkt = PKT_BURST_SIZE;
	struct client *vswd = NULL;
	struct statistics *vswd_stat = NULL;
	struct rte_mbuf *buf[PKT_BURST_SIZE] = {0};

	vswd = &clients[VSWITCHD];
	vswd_stat = &vport_stats[VSWITCHD];

	/* Attempt to dequeue maximum available number of mbufs from ring */
	while (dq_pkt > 0 &&
			unlikely(rte_ring_sc_dequeue_bulk(
					vswd->tx_q, (void **)buf, dq_pkt) != 0))
		dq_pkt = (uint16_t)RTE_MIN(
				rte_ring_count(vswd->tx_q), PKT_BURST_SIZE);

	/* Update number of packets transmitted by daemon */
	vswd_stat->rx += dq_pkt;

	for (j = 0; j < dq_pkt; j++) {
		handle_vswitchd_cmd(buf[j]);
	}
}

/*
 * Function handles messages from the daemon.
 */
void
handle_request_from_vswitchd(void)
{
	int j = 0;
	uint16_t dq_pkt = PKT_BURST_SIZE;
	struct rte_mbuf *buf[PKT_BURST_SIZE] = {0};

	/* Attempt to dequeue maximum available number of mbufs from ring */
	while (dq_pkt > 0 &&
	       unlikely(rte_ring_sc_dequeue_bulk(
	       vswitchd_message_ring, (void **)buf, dq_pkt) != 0))
		dq_pkt = (uint16_t)RTE_MIN(
		   rte_ring_count(vswitchd_message_ring), PKT_BURST_SIZE);

	/* Update number of packets transmitted by daemon */
	stats_vport_rx_increment(VSWITCHD, dq_pkt);

	for (j = 0; j < dq_pkt; j++) {
		handle_vswitchd_cmd(buf[j]);
	}
}
